Output e6bd328371a34118760130e833b7d664d786c4796330e62f961dd7dea160f6ad:2
- value
- 85665566
- script pubkey
- OP_0 OP_PUSHBYTES_20 dda8e50fc34985baa237c248ec5f1bab43384fe7
- address
- bc1qmk5w2r7rfxzm4g3hcfywchcm4dpnsnl8smua26
- transaction
- e6bd328371a34118760130e833b7d664d786c4796330e62f961dd7dea160f6ad
- confirmations
- 256579
- spent
- true